Worker Fined $1,450 for Injuring Co-Worker While Operating Loader

A worker was seriously injured on an oil drilling rig when he was pinned between pieces of pipe that were being loaded onto the tines of a loader. The worker operating the loader pleaded guilty to operating a vehicle at a place of employment without having a clear view of the path to be travelled and in the absence of a signal that it was safe to proceed, thus causing serious injury to a co-worker. He was fined $1,450 [Donovan Belisle, Govt. News Release, Dec. 29, 2014].
